Top 5 Business Games on Android in Nigeria Q2 2022
Discover the performance of the top 5 business games on the Android platform in Nigeria during Q2 2022, based on data from Sensor Tower.
In Q2 2022, the top 5 business games on the Android platform in Nigeria showed varied performance in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at each app's trends.
Grand Hotel Mania: Hotel games saw fluctuating weekly downloads, peaking at 56K in early April and early June. Its weekly revenue varied between $16 and $65, with a noticeable peak of $45 in late June. The app's active users showed a slight decline from 542K in early April to 402K by the end of June.
Upland - Real Estate Simulator experienced a steady increase in weekly downloads mid-quarter, reaching up to 408K in early April. Weekly revenue peaked at $63 in early May but saw a gradual decline towards the end of the quarter. Active users fluctuated, starting at 1050K in late March and ending at 834K in late June.
Tycoon Business Simulator had a significant drop in weekly downloads from 1206K in mid-April to 273K by the end of June. Despite this, weekly revenue peaked at $68 in late June. Active users followed a downward trend, starting from 3182K in mid-April to 1691K by the end of June.
Idle Lumber Empire saw a surge in downloads early in the quarter, peaking at 2551K in late April. Weekly revenue remained relatively low, with a peak at $32 in mid-April. Active users increased from 1675K in late March to 4911K by late April, stabilizing around 3600K by the end of June.
Rich Inc. Business & Idle Life experienced a substantial increase in weekly downloads, reaching a peak of 5459K in late June. Weekly revenue saw a modest peak of $21 in early June. Active users showed a dramatic rise from 1104K in late March to 6434K by the end of June.
